Abstract

An image acquisition apparatus comprising pixels each including sub-pixels, the apparatus comprising signal holding units for holding signals from the sub-pixels, and a signal processing unit for acquiring and processing each of the signals from the signal holding units, wherein the signal processing unit includes a first mode of amplifying, by a predetermined amplification factor, the signals held by the signal holding units and individually outputting the signals, and a second mode of amplifying, by amplification factors at least some of which are different from the amplification factor in the first mode, the signals held by the signal holding units to add and output the signals.

Claims (40)

1 . An image acquisition apparatus including a plurality of pixels, each of which includes a plurality of sub-pixels configured to detect different light beams, the apparatus comprising:

a plurality of signal holders configured to hold a plurality of signals output from the plurality of sub-pixels, respectively; and

a signal processor configured to acquire and process each of the plurality of signals from the plurality of signal holders,

wherein the signal processor includes, as operation modes:

a first mode of amplifying, by a predetermined amplification factor, the plurality of signals respectively held by the plurality of signal holding units, and individually outputting the plurality of signals, the first mode being a color mode, and

a second mode of amplifying, by amplification factors at least some of which are different from the amplification factor in the first mode, the plurality of signals respectively held by the plurality of signal holders, and adding and outputting the plurality of signals, the second mode being a monochrome mode,

each pixel includes, as the plurality of sub-pixels:

a red pixel configured to detect red light,

a green pixel configured to detect green light, and

a blue pixel configured to detect blue light, and

in a case where G R represents an amplification factor of a signal of the red pixel, G G represents an amplification factor of a signal of the green pixel, and GB represents an amplification factor of a signal of the blue pixel:

G R : G G : G B =1:1:1 holds in the color mode, and

G R : G G : G B =2:1:6 holds in the monochrome mode.

2 . The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the signal processor includes:

a signal amplification unit, and

a switcher configured to switch, in accordance with the operation mode, a connection form between the signal amplification unit and each of the plurality of signal holders.

3 . The apparatus according to claim 2 , wherein the signal processor further includes:

a feedback capacitor connected to the signal amplification unit, and

a plurality of input capacitors arranged between the plurality of signal holding units and the signal amplification unit, and

the switching unit switches, in accordance with the operation mode, connection forms of the plurality of input capacitors between the plurality of signal holding units and the signal amplification unit.

4 . The apparatus according to claim 3 , wherein the switching unit includes a plurality of switch elements.

5 . The apparatus according to claim 4 , wherein at least two of the plurality of input capacitors are arranged to be connected in parallel in an electrical path between one of the signal holders and the signal amplification unit.

6 . The ap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ein the plurality of switch elements are controlled so that at least two of the input capacitors connected in parallel selectively form an electrical path between one of the signal holders and the signal amplification unit.

7 . The ap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of pixels form a line sensor by sequentially arraying the red pixel, the green pixel, and the blue pixel.

8 . A printer comprising:

an image acquisition apparatus defined in claim 1 ; and

a printhead.
